Q: Is 419,306 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 419,306 is not a prime number.

Why is 419,306 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 419306 can be evenly divided by 1 2 31 62 6,763 13,526 209,653 and 419,306, with no remainder.

Since 419,306 cannot be divided by just 1 and 419,306, it is not a prime number.
